 > first i remember hearing of it.
 >
 > i would recommend asking the original reporter for his dhcpd syslogs
 > on the amd64 machine.  every packet in and out of the server logs the
 > mac address of the client to daemon.err or daemon.info.  see if the
 > logged mac address is mangled, make sure it matches one of his host
 > statements which have a fixed-address.
 >
 > the logs would also help diagnose some forms of user error.  my spidey
 > sense thinks he's geting "no free leases" due to the way i read the
 > config file...those subnets probably should be enclosed in a
 > shared-network clause, among other things.
 >
 >
 > also, suggest he/she examine this url;
 >
 > 	http://www.isc.org/sw/dhcp/authoritative.php
 >
 > since his config file is lacking an authoritative clause.
